Michelin's motorsport director Pierre Dupasquier admitted that they should have brought softer compounds to the Spanish Grand Prix weekend after Bridgestone runners Ferrari ran away with a dominant victory at the Circuit de Catalunya on Sunday.
Michelin did get two cars on to the Barcelona podium, but second-placed Williams driver Juan Pablo Montoya could do little to trouble Michael Schumacher as the world champion won by over half a minute.

After the race Dupasquier revealed that Michelin had not experienced the tyre wear rates they had expected at the Spanish track, meaning they could have afforded to run softer, and hence faster, compounds.

"There were many positive aspects - not least that two of our drivers finished on the podium," said Dupasquier in a press release. "Generally, though, we adopted too conservative an approach to this race.


"The two compounds we brought with us this weekend were both used in the race - and they showed very little wear at the end of a stint. We knew this race would be tough but we overcompensated by bringing tyres that were a little bit too hard.

"That said, I don't think this accounts for the difference between Michael Schumacher and the rest. We might have been able to gain two or three tenths through tyre performance - and he was more than a second per lap faster than all his rivals."
